A line chart shows how a metric moves over time. Points are plotted in order and joined by a line, so the trend, up, down or steady, is obvious at a glance.
In Reochart the line draws itself on from left to right, so the story reveals like a story instead of appearing all at once. You can plot up to five lines together to compare segments, plans or cohorts.
